How do you simplify #2x +5(6x-4)+ 1#?

We simplify this expression using the PEMDAS rule
(Parentheses > Exponents > Mult and Div > Add and Subtract)

#color(red)(2x +5(6x-4)+ 1# is the expression given to us.

We Multiply terms before we perform the Addition

# = 2x +(5*6x)+(5*-4)+ 1#
( We used the Distributive Property of Multiplication)

# = 2x + 30x - 20 + 1#

# = (2x + 30x) - (20 - 1)#

#color(green)( = 32x - 19#
